J.J. de Jong is an Associate Professor at the Faculty of Arts and Social Sciences at Maastricht University. He specializes in Cultural Policy and Heritage, exploring the dynamics of cultural heritage in relation to historical narratives and collective memory. His research encompasses topics such as how societies deal with their pasts, particularly in the context of the Dutch Republic, and the implications of heritage management for modern cultural policies. De Jong's work is driven by a commitment to understanding the intricate relationships between culture, history, and identity, contributing significantly to academic discussions and policy formulations in the field. He actively engages in interdisciplinary collaborations, providing insights into how cultural heritage influences contemporary societal issues. Moreover, his academic contributions span various publications that address central themes in arts and heritage, aiming to foster a deeper awareness of cultural practices within historical contexts.
